Dear Sir or Madam,— I beg to call your attention to' the Preference Shares of the above Company as a SOUND and PROFITABLE investment, and particularly as a means of ADVANCING your own interests and those of the province. The following are a few points, stated as concisely as possible, that I trust will r meal to you:— The Company has PROVED that oil exists in PAYABLE quantities and of a quality UNSURPASSED in the world. The Company 'is financially SOUND, but additional capital will largely ADD to its prosperity. By taking up its Preference Shares, which carry a preferential dividend of Ix/%1 x /% per cent, you make it STRONG financially. Being strong financially, you place it in the best position to make the BEST POSSIBLE TERMS with a purchaser, being INDEPENDENT. You enable it to FURTHER DEVELOP its oil deposits, and consequently to ask the utmost price possible when selling. You assist it to erect a REFINERY, and'so obtain the BEST VALUE for its oil products. ( What does the erection of a Refinery mean to the District ana the Company? It \r:)l enable the Company to pay DIVIDENDS and make your investment HIGHLY PROFITABLE one." ""tj ' il> It will mean the ESTABLISHING of various INDUSTRIES. INDUSTRIES mean the employment of a LARGE amount cf LABOR. The HOUSING -of this labor will mean MORE EMPLOYMENT for atl tradesmen, there being practically no empty houses in the town of New Plymouth. MORE LABOR will be required at the Stores to cope with the additional business. MORE CAPITAL will be CIRCULATED. NEW FIRMS will spring up and the old ones will employ ADDITIONAL hands. More FARM PRODUCE will be required of all sorts, which will mean higher and MORE STABLE values for land. The oil deposits BEING AT A PORT occupy an almost UNIQUE position, the heavy cost of PIPING from inland deposits being SAVED. The position of its properties may also give it a MONOPOLY of REFINING. The refined products can also be handled at a MINIMUM of expense, and necessary supplies imported cheaply. FUEL for industries will be CHEAP. There wM be a LARGE INCREASE of SHIPPING at the harbor. If you already HOLD SHARES, it is all the more REASON for your TAKING MORE, as the placing of all the Preference Shares will give those you already hold additional value, and the paid-up shares that are now at a discount will reach par or be at a premium.
